软件开发延期怎么控制风险?需求冻结、里程碑、验收和变更
这篇适合准备做软件外包、企业管理系统、小程序、ERP/OA/CRM、接口集成或私有化部署项目的企业。站内已有合同条款和付款节点文章,本篇专门回答“软件开发延期怎么控制风险”,重点放在进度管理、范围控制和变更处理。
一、需求冻结要冻结首期范围
很多延期来自“边做边想”。启动前至少要确认业务流程、角色权限、核心页面、数据字段、接口清单、报表口径和上线范围。需求冻结不是以后不能改,而是先明确首期必须交付什么、哪些放到二期、哪些属于待评估变更。需求文档越模糊,报价和排期越容易失真。
二、原型确认要早于大规模开发
原型不只是看页面美观,而是用来确认业务路径。比如审批流是否需要退回、订单是否允许拆分、管理员能否代用户操作、移动端和后台谁先做。原型阶段发现问题,调整成本低;开发完成后再改流程,往往会影响数据库、接口和权限。盐城企业找外包前可参考 需求资料准备清单。
三、里程碑要绑定可验收交付物
里程碑不应只写“开发中、测试中、上线中”。更稳妥的拆法是需求确认、原型确认、基础框架、核心流程、接口联调、测试修复、上线部署和质保交接。每个节点都要写清交付物,例如原型链接、字段表、测试账号、接口日志、部署文档和验收清单。付款节点也建议与里程碑匹配,可参考 软件外包付款节点设置。
四、第三方接口和客户资料要提前到位
支付、发票、物流、银行回单、企业微信、钉钉、短信、地图、ERP 或财务软件接口,常常不是开发方单方面能推进。企业需要提前准备账号、合同、白名单、测试环境、接口文档、回调域名和审批联系人。若资料迟迟不到,项目会在联调阶段等待,表面上是开发延期,本质上是前置条件未满足。
五、变更流程要写进项目机制
项目执行中出现新想法很正常,关键是不能把所有新增都默认为“顺手改”。建议每个变更记录原因、影响页面、影响接口、预计工期、费用影响和是否进入本期。若延期已经发生,应先整理剩余任务、阻塞原因、可上线版本和必须延期的范围,再决定调整计划。更多软件外包选型内容可查看 行业文章库 和 硕高科技官网。
准备启动软件定制开发时,建议先整理需求边界、原型确认人、接口资料、上线节点、验收标准和变更审批人,再联系翁经理 13122222341 评估项目节奏和交付风险。
FAQ
软件开发为什么容易延期?
常见原因包括需求边界不清、原型未确认、接口资料滞后、验收标准缺失、频繁变更和测试上线准备不足。
需求冻结是不是不能再改?
不是不能改,而是冻结首期范围。新增需求应走变更评估,明确工期、费用和对已定里程碑的影响。
里程碑应该怎么设置?
建议按需求确认、原型确认、核心功能开发、联调测试、上线验收和质保交接设置,每个节点绑定交付物。
接口资料不齐会影响工期吗?
会。第三方账号、接口文档、测试环境、回调地址和签名规则不到位,容易导致联调延期。
延期时应该先看什么?
先看延期原因、剩余任务、阻塞方、可交付版本和变更记录,再决定调整范围、排期或验收节点。
硕高科技如何降低软件外包延期风险?
硕高科技会围绕需求边界、原型、接口、里程碑、测试验收和上线交接评估项目节奏,减少模糊交付。